#33020e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#33020e is composed of 20% red, 0.8% green and 5.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 96.1% magenta, 72.5% yellow and 80% black. It has a hue angle of 345.3 degrees, a saturation of 92.5% and a lightness of 10.4%. #33020e color hex could be obtained by blending #66041c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330000.

#33020e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#33020e has RGB values of R:51, G:2, B:14 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.96, Y:0.73, K:0.8. Its decimal value is 3342862.
